Another NAF helicopter crashes in Niger state, second in one month

The Nigerian Air Force (NAF) says its MI-171 helicopter on a casualty evacuation mission has crashed in Niger state.

Edward Gabkwet, spokesperson of NAF, who announced the incident in a statement on Monday, said the helicopter crashed at about 1 pm near Chukuba village in Shiroro LGA of the state.

Gabkwet said the aircraft had departed Zungeru Primary School en route to Kaduna, but was later discovered to have crashed near Chukuba village.

“A Nigerian Air Force MI-171 Helicopter on a casualty evacuation mission crashed today, 14 August 2023 at about 1.00 pm near Chukuba village in Niger state,” the statement reads.

“The aircraft had departed Zungeru Primary School en route to Kaduna but was later discovered to have crashed near Chukuba village in Shiroro Local Government Area of Niger state.

“Efforts are currently ongoing to rescue the crew and passengers on board the helicopter, while preliminary investigations have commenced to determine the probable cause of the crash.”

On July 14, a trainer aircraft of the Nigeria Air Force crashed in Markurdi, the Benue state capital.

According to NAF authorities, the trainer aircraft came down during routine training.

No death was recorded but two pilots who were on board were taken to the NAF base hospital in Markurdi for treatment.
